Li'l Xmas Pudding Amigurumi Pattern

This Pudding Amigurumi can be used as a pin cushion, a gift, or a decoration. If you're a fan of this pattern, make sure to check out my Xmas Pudding Beanie pattern here!


You will need:


  • A 3.25mm (or 4mm [G]) crochet hook

  • Medium weight yarn (4) in Brown, White, Red and Green (I use Bernat's Handicrafter Cotton Solids for most of my amigurumi projects)

  • Polyfil Stuffing

  • A yarn needle

Abbreviations:

sc: Single crochet

sc2tog: single crochet 2 stitches together.


This pattern will be done in continuous rounds. I.E, we won’t be joining at the end of each round, rather, we will be moving onto the next one by continuing to crochet into the first stitch of the previous round. You will need to keep track of your stitches by either counting them meticulously, or using a stitch marker (I’d go with the latter). Incidentally, you don’t necessarily need to buy a stitch marker, you can simply use a loose piece of yarn.

PUDDING


Chain 2.


Round 1: In the second chain from the hook, make 6sc

Round 2: 2sc in each stitch (12sc)

Round 3: 2sc in the next stitch, 1sc in the next. Repeat 5 times (18sc)

Round 4: 2sc in the next stitch, 1sc in the next 2 stitches. Repeat 5 times (24sc)

Round 5: 2sc in the next stitch, 1sc in the next 3 stitches. Repeat 5 times (30sc)

Round 6: 2sc in the next stitch, 1sc in the next 4 stitches. Repeat 5 times (36sc)

Round 7: 2sc in the next stitch, 1sc in the next 5 stitches. Repeat 5 times (42sc)

Round 8: 2sc in the next stitch, 1sc in the next 6 stitches. Repeat 5 times (48sc)

Round 9: 2sc in the next stitch, 1sc in the next 7 stitches. Repeat 5 times (54sc)

Round 10: 2sc in the next stitch, 1sc in the next 8 stitches. Repeat 5 times (60sc)

Round 11 - 20: 1sc in each stitch around (60sc)


Round 21: sc2tog, 1sc in the next 8 stitches. Repeat around (54sc)

Round 22: sc2tog, 1sc in the next 7 stitches. Repeat around (48sc)

Round 23: sc2tog, 1sc in the next 6 stitches. Repeat around (42sc)

Round 24: sc2tog, 1sc in the next 5 stitches. Repeat around (36sc)

Round 25: sc2tog, 1sc in the next 4 stitches. Repeat around (30sc)

Round 26: sc2tog, 1sc in the next 3 stitches. Repeat around (24sc)

Round 27: sc2tog, 1sc in the next 2 stitches. Repeat around (18sc)

Round 28: sc2tog, 1sc in the next stitch. Repeat around (12sc)

Round 29: sc2tog, repeat around. Fasten off, weave in ends.


ICING


Chain 2


Round 1: In the second chain from the hook, make 6sc

Round 2: 2sc in each stitch (12sc)

Round 3: 2sc in the next stitch, 1sc in the next. Repeat 5 times (18sc)

Round 4: 2sc in the next stitch, 1sc in the next 2 stitches. Repeat 5 times (24sc)

Round 5: 2sc in the next stitch, 1sc in the next 3 stitches. Repeat 5 times (30sc)

Round 6: 2sc in the next stitch, 1sc in the next 4 stitches. Repeat 5 times (36sc)

Round 7: 2sc in the next stitch, 1sc in the next 5 stitches. Repeat 5 times (42sc)

Round 8: 2sc in the next stitch, 1sc in the next 6 stitches. Repeat 5 times (48sc)

Round 9: 2sc in the next stitch, 1sc in the next 7 stitches. Repeat 5 times (54sc)

Round 10: 2sc in the next stitch, 1sc in the next 8 stitches. Repeat 5 times (60sc)

Round 11: 1sc in each stitch around (60sc)

Round 12: sc, hdc, dc, tr, tr ch1 tr, tr, dc, hdc, sc sc (repeat 5 more times). Fasten off, leaving a loooong tail to se to the top of the pudding.


LEAVES (make 2 or 3)


Chain 7. Working back along the chain, sc, hdc, hdc, dc, hdc, sc, fasten off, weave in ends.


CHERRY


Chain 2


Round 1: In the second chain from the hook, make 6sc

Round 2: 2sc in each stitch (12sc)

Round 3 & 4: 1sc in each stitch around (12sc)

Round 5: sc2tog 6 times, fasten off, leaving a tail to sew to the top of the icing.
